I had climbed up on a 3 step ladder to get above the subjects, and I had them sit on a bench I had positioned in front of me. This is a great angle for shooting just about anybody!

As you can see, all of the students were already so youthful and beautiful, full of life and excitement and they images came off the camera wonderfully. I did do some glamour retouching to the photos here so that you could see what the difference is in a re-touched image.

Retouching is generally subtle little changes that make people look their best, like they do in real life. The camera will often pick up small things that are missed when you are with someone in person. For that reason alone, some people avoid the camera or don't think they take a good photo. As you will see from the re-touched examples below, the edits appear to be minor, but the image just has more impact.
